Violet Shelton Voyles of Salem, Missouri passed away November 29, 2018 at the age of 101. She was born November 28, 1917 in Rector, Missouri to the late John and Minnie (Brown) Wallace. Violet loved spending time with her family making special memories. She loved animals, watching and feeding the birds, listening to music and square dancing. She took great pride in being a seamstress. She had great faith and attended the Second Baptist Church in Salem. She was loved by many and will be greatly missed by all who knew and loved her. Violet is survived by her grandchildren, Terry Morton Jansen, Angie Shelton Glenn, Marshall Morton and wife Missy, Davy Shelton; daughter-in-law, Bonnie Shelton; a host of great and great-great grandchildren, nieces, nephews, extended family and friends. She was preceded by her parents, John and Minnie; husband Vane Voyles; daughter, Linda Shelton Morton; son, David Shelton; brothers, Johnny Wallace, Bob Wallace, Bill Waalace; sisters, Zoe Wallace Heck, Golda Wallace Havens. Graveside Services foe Violet Shelton Voyles will be held 2:00PM Friday, November 30, 2018 at the Pilgrims Rest Cemetery in Shannondale, Missouri with Pastor Larry Nash officiating.
